英锐投资网

首页 > 投资咨询

投资咨询

目录遍历漏洞如何修复

2025-03-06 11:12:11 投资咨询

在信息时代,网络安全问题日益凸显,其中目录遍历漏洞作为一种常见的攻击手段,对系统的安全性构成了严重威胁。小编将深入探讨目录遍历漏洞的修复方法,帮助读者有效提升系统的安全性。

一、了解目录遍历漏洞

1.定义:目录遍历漏洞是指攻击者通过构造特定的URL,访问服务器上不存在或未授权访问的目录,从而获取敏感信息或执行***意操作。

2.形成原因:主要由于服务器配置不当、路径解析漏洞或应用程序逻辑缺陷导致。

二、修复目录遍历漏洞的方法

1.严格限制URL访问

1.1对URL进行编码和解码,防止特殊字符攻击。

1.2对URL进行白名单过滤,只允许访问授权目录。

1.3使用URL重写功能,将非法访问重定向到合法目录。

2.优化服务器配置

2.1关闭不必要的目录索引功能。

2.2设置正确的文件权限,避免目录被非法访问。

2.3限制目录访问范围,如设置I白名单。

3.加强应用程序逻辑

3.1对用户输入进行严格验证,防止SQL注入、XSS攻击等。

3.2对文件路径进行规范化处理,避免路径穿越攻击。

3.3限制文件上传大小和类型,防止***意文件上传。

4.使用安全工具

4.1定期进行安全扫描,发现目录遍历漏洞。

4.2使用漏洞修复工具,自动修复目录遍历漏洞。

5.增强安全意识

5.1加强员工安全培训,提高安全意识。

5.2定期更新安全策略,应对新的安全威胁。

目录遍历漏洞是一种常见的网络安全问题,通过严格限制URL访问、优化服务器配置、加强应用程序逻辑、使用安全工具和增强安全意识等方法,可以有效修复目录遍历漏洞,提升系统的安全性。在实际应用中,我们需要根据具体情况进行综合分析和处理,确保系统的安全稳定运行。